2010 is becoming the year of natural disasters
Haiti earthquake - cost $7.2 billion to $13.2 billion and 250,000 lives
Chile earthquake - cost $7 billion and 708 lives
China earthquake - cost 2698 lives
Rio de Janeiro floods and mudslides - cost $13.3 billion and 212 lives
Iceland Eyjafjallajökull Volcano - 95,000 canceled flights cost airlines $1.7 billion
BP oil spill - cost to exceed $9 billion, environmental impact immeasurable
